I have just purchased a Niro 2 and it says it has a TPMS on it but I cannot find how to view the pressures in the individual tyres on the instrument cluster, nor do I understand how to find how to do this in the user settings or how to reset the TPMS in the event of a problem.
Iโ€™ve read the manual and still donโ€™t understand how to do it.
Can anyone help me please.

The TPMS display is accessed by using the inner set of controls to the right of the centre of the steering wheel. The upper button one selects between several different sets of displays, and the up/down toggle takes you through that set in sequence. I suggest you cycle through all the displays available to you. I have the PHEV based on the 3, so mine are probably different to yours. You will find the display info on page 4-78 of the owners manual.

NB the TPMS is powered by the rotation of the wheels, so you need to be driving before it tells you the tyre pressures.

I must say that I find it reassuring and convenient to be able to monitor the pressure in real time when on the road instead of having to get my hands dirty measuring them manually when parked.

In addition to Jerrytaff's answer, Laguna8, on my Niro 2, the right hand of the steering wheel - the top left button looks like two pages. Click that until the dash panel has selected the spanner icon. Then using the top right button on the r-h of the steering wheel, you can cycle through a number of different technical displays, including tyre pressure. Hope this helps.

PHEV is different then. The top left button gives 4 pages of menus, and the top right is used for switching cruise control or speed limiting on. The toggle beneath the top left button is used for cycling through the displays.
